In addition to defending clients in relation to investigations and prosecutions by competition enforcers, our Competition, Marketing & Foreign Investment (CMFI) team represents clients in class proceedings. Our clients include domestic and multinational corporations (MNCs) in a wide array of industries, such as aviation, transportation and logistics, telecommunications, media and entertainment, food, consumer products, chemicals, electronics, automotive, manufacturing, oil and gas and retail.
In Canada, we advise clients in high stakes competition civil and criminal litigation. Our competition lawyers have extensive trial and appellate experience, having appeared before Canada’s Competition Tribunal, superior courts in various provinces, the Federal Court of Canada, the Federal Court of Appeal and the Supreme Court of Canada. Members of our team have been involved in many of the leading and precedent setting litigated cases in Canada.
In South Africa, we represent clients before the South African Competition Commission, the Competition Tribunal and the Competition Appeal Court. We have and continue to be involved in cartel defence work in cases before both the Tribunal and Appeal Court involving construction, steel, cement, resins and banking.
